The ingredients needed to make Authentic Russian Piroshki:
  1. Take Bread dough
  2. Get 300 grams Bread flour
  3. Make ready 1 tsp Quick-rising dry yeast (one that does not need proofing)
  4. Make ready 200 ml Milk
  5. Get 20 grams Butter
  6. Make ready 1 tbsp Sugar
  7. Make ready 1 tsp Salt
  8. Prepare 1/2 Beaten egg
  9. Make ready Filling (stir-fried cabbage)
  10. Take 2 leaves Cabbage
  11. Make ready 1/4 Onion
  12. Make ready 1/8 Carrot
  13. Take 1 Salt, pepper
  14. Get Filling (ground beef and rice)
  15. Take 100 grams Ground beef
  16. Make ready 1 scoop with a rice spatula Hot cooked rice
  17. Make ready 1/4 Onion
  18. Get 1 Nutmeg, salt, pepper
  19. Make ready To finish:
  20. Get 1/2 Beaten egg
  21. Get Filling (stir-fried mushrooms)
  22. Get 2 packs altogether 4 kinds of mushrooms (any kind)
  23. Get 1 tbsp Mayonnaise
  24. Prepare 1 Salt, pepper

Instructions to make Authentic Russian Piroshki:
  1. Bread dough: Heat up the milk until it is warm to the touch. Bring the butter to room temperature. Put all the bread dough ingredients except for the butter in a bowl. Mix all these ingredients together first.
  2. Now add the butter and knead for about 10 minutes by hand. Roll into a ball, and place in the bowl. Cover with plastic wrap, and a wrung out kitchen towel. Leave it in a warm place, and let it proof for 1 hour.
  3. Filling: Mince the vegetables and mushrooms. Stir-fry separately for each filling. Season a little bit saltier than normal.
  4. When the bread dough rises, divide into 16 even pieces, and roll into balls. Cover with the plastic wrap and wrung out kitchen towel. Let it rest for 15 minutes.
  5. Roll out the dough with a rolling pin. Place the filling on top, and tightly wrap it up. It's useful to make little tweaks to the each of the wrappers so that you know which filling is inside.
  6. Arrange on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ush with the beaten egg, and bake in the preheated oven for 14-16 minutes at 200℃.
  7. When they become golden brown, they're done! Enjoy these piroshki while they're still hot!
